Obtaining a Driving License C+E
Driving license C+E is a commercial driver's license. It allows you use larger vehicles that require greater proficiency and safety.
The category CE licence permits you to drive a vehicle and trailer that has the maximum weight allowed of more than 750 kg. This license requires ten theoretical lessons as well as practical training.

Theory test
The theory test is part of the C+E driving license. It is designed to evaluate the candidate's capacity to follow traffic rules and avoiding potentially dangerous situations. The test is comprised of 30 multiple-choice questions. Candidates must answer correctly at least 22 to pass. On the internet, there are a variety of tools available to prepare for the test. They include practice tests as well as study materials. It is important to remember that the tasks covered in these materials aren't the same as those found on the official theory test.
To be able to pass the test in theory the driver must be at minimum 18 years old. They can either book their test directly with Traficom's service provider Ajovarma (External link), or through their school of training. After they have booked their test, the applicant must carry a valid ID with them on the day of the test. The test fee is to be paid in full.
Candidates should be familiar with the "Rules of the road", "Driver's Handbook" prior to taking the test. The questions are derived from an updated bank of more than 1,400 questions. They are built on current road traffic laws and will be updated as laws change.
If a person is scheduled to take their theory test, they must arrive at the test centre before they are scheduled to arrive. They must present an identification document that is valid as well as their theory test booking reference number. In the event of a mishap, it could result in the cancellation of the test. In certain cases the candidate may be permitted to reschedule their test at the same center however, they must do so within 10 business days of the original date of booking.
If the candidate passes their test in theory, they will receive their certificate at the testing center. The certificate can be used to take the Driver CPC part 3a or 3b driving test. They may also take another category D or C theory test to advance to a higher level in the event that they pass it within two years after passing the first. It is possible to change the date of a theory test by using the online booking system or by contacting the call center.
On-road test
The portion on the road of the driving licence C+E is a set of exercises designed to test your ability of driving safely in actual traffic. It requires you to perform basic driving techniques, such as smooth acceleration and braking, and that you keep your lane in the correct position. It also tests your ability to turn and utilize the turn signals correctly. You can prepare for the test by following these tips.
First, you should be familiar with the area where your road test will be held. You will be able to get a better feel for local traffic by driving in the area. Examine the brakes on your vehicle to make sure they are working properly. You should also practice specific maneuvers such as parallel parking or three-point turning until you are able perform them without difficulty.
You should be aware of your mirrors and be sure that they are properly adjusted. You must be able to read road signs. You must also know the traffic laws in your country. This will help you feel more confident when you take your road test.
Be courteous and polite to the person you are examining. He or she does not want you to fail, and will not try to trick you or require you to take any action that is illegal or unsafe. In addition, remember that the person you are talking to is there to assess your driving skills and ensure that you're a safe driver.
The biggest reason that people fail their road tests is because they do not listen to the evaluation panel. The evaluator will instruct you on what to do during the test. It could differ from one test to the next. It is important to carefully follow the instructions of the test taker. If you're confused do not hesitate to ask for clarification. In addition, you must also ensure that you use your brakes sparingly and always look at the rearview mirror prior to turning. You'll be able to avoid accidents during the test if you do this.
